16 Alma Street is a 126 m² / 1,356 sq ft terraced home in Buxton. It sold for £210,000 in January 2026. Indexed forward to today's value, that sale is roughly £210k. Recent local prices imply a broad valuation context of £236k to £328k based on its internal area. The Land Registry and EPC data was last updated 4 August 2026.

- Valuation
- The most recent sale price indexed forward to today's value is £210,000. This is one data point to inform the valuation. Another method is the valuation implied by what comparable homes are selling for. Homes in Buxton are now selling for between £1,870 and £2,600 per square metre (£173 and £241 per square foot). Based on an internal area of 126 m², this implies a valuation between £236,000 and £328,000. Treat this as context only.
